





The STR8 is the first Toro Rosso built under the leadership of James Key and Luca Furbatto, both new within the team. The car sports a fundamentally different aerodynamic concept compared to its predecessors as the team found the slim and high sidepods reached the end of their development potential. This was the last Toro Rosso car to use a Ferrari engine before switching to Renault engine for 2014 Formula One season. Team drivers were Daniel Ricciardo and Jean-Éric Vergne, both of whom drove for the team in 2012. Tor Rosso eventually finished a respectable eighth in the Constructors’ Championship, with 33 points. Ricciardo was 14th and Vergne was 15th in the drivers’ season standings.
